Hey neil, just checking the thread and re-read your post. A couple things jumped out at me this time. First, you say you didn't like the Harmony 885. If you can pinpoint what you didn't like about it and what you would change about it to make it your "perfect" remote, that exercise can really help you narrow the field as you shop for a new remote. Focus on those that best match your "THINGS I DON'T LIKE" and "THINGS I WISH I HAD" lists.
Further, you say you use a Mac. At this time NevoStudioPro is not officially supported on anything but Windows PCs. Search this forum (and the AVS forum linked above) for discussion of the workarounds people use and see whether it's something you even want to bother with. If you're going to do your own programming, it's very important to choose a remote whose programming software is compatibe with your computer.
